Key Points
Reliability analysis shows enhanced modeling accuracy with time-variant data.
Key evidence indicates a reduction in prediction error by 25% when incorporating deep Gaussian processes.
Assessment utilizing machine learning techniques engages extensive datasets from various industries to improve analysis.
Highlights the need for advanced models, emphasizing potential applicability across engineering and infrastructure sectors.
